The Process of Translating Complex Subject Matter: A Behind-the-Scenes Look

In the intricate process of translating complex scientific subject matter found in UK educational texts, translation services for UK Scientific Books and Textbooks play a pivotal role. This behind-the-scenes endeavor involves a meticulous blend of linguistic prowess and domain-specific expertise. Translators are not merely converting text from one language to another; they are bridging cognitive frameworks, ensuring that the intricate details of scientific concepts are accurately conveyed. The initial phase of this process is the selection of translators with a profound grasp of both the source and target languages, as well as a deep understanding of the scientific content. These experts undergo rigorous training to align their terminology with internationally recognized standards, which is crucial for maintaining consistency across various disciplines such as physics, chemistry, biology, and beyond.
Subsequently, translators engage in a multifaceted approach that includes contextual analysis, vocabulary adaptation, and cross-referencing with original sources. They utilize specialized translation services for UK Scientific Books and Textbooks that often involve the use of glossaries and style guides tailored to scientific terminology. Peer review is another integral component where fellow subject matter experts scrutinize the translations for accuracy and clarity. This collaborative process ensures that the translated text accurately reflects the original material’s intent and meaning, thereby upholding the integrity of the UK’s educational content for students in different linguistic contexts. The final output is a translation that not only communicates the scientific principles effectively but also resonates with the learners’ cognitive structures, facilitating a comprehensive understanding of the subject matter.

Ensuring Consistency Across All Translated Materials: Methodologies and Best Practices

To maintain academic integrity and provide UK students with accurate scientific knowledge, it is paramount that translations of textbooks adhere to a consistent standard across all materials. Translation services for UK Scientific Books and Textbooks must employ robust methodologies to ensure this uniformity. A key approach involves establishing a glossary of terms that are then used throughout the translation process. This glossary serves as a reference point, ensuring that when technical or scientific terminology appears, it is translated in a way that reflects its precise meaning across various contexts. Additionally, using a team of translators who specialize in scientific subject matter can mitigate misunderstandings and errors. These experts are well-versed in the nuances of both the source and target languages, which is crucial when dealing with complex scientific concepts. Furthermore, employing a consistent style guide tailored to the subject matter at hand ensures that translations not only maintain accuracy but also read naturally to the student, thereby facilitating a deeper understanding of the material. Best practices in translation services for UK Scientific Books and Textbooks also include regular reviews and updates of translations to incorporate new findings or terminology, thus keeping the content relevant and authoritative. By implementing these methodologies and best practices, translation services can guarantee that UK students receive scientific texts that are both accurate and consistent, fostering an environment conducive to learning and critical analysis.
